Q: Is 16,190,946 a Prime Number?
A: No, 16,190,946 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 16190946 can be evenly divided by 1 2 3 6 9 18 431 862 1,293 2,087 2,586 3,879 4,174 6,261 7,758 12,522 18,783 37,566 899,497 1,798,994 2,698,491 5,396,982 8,095,473 and 16,190,946, with no remainder.
Since 16,190,946 cannot be divided by just 1 and 16,190,946, it is not a prime number.
